1) Forward Movement during Image Scan
During image scan, operation of the contact image sensor (CIS) is controlled by controlling
the motor as shown below.

[1] Acceleration area: The motor accelerates to the speed specified for each mode.
[2] Runup area: A margin to stabilize the speed.
[3] Image read area: The image is read at a constant speed.
[4] Deceleration area: Upon detection of the trailing edge, the motor decelerates rapidly and stops.
2) Backward Movement after Image Scan
After image scan, the carriage moves back to the contact image sensor (CIS) shading
position at the constant speed (123 mm/sec).

Contact Image Sensor (CIS)
Outline
The original is exposed to light and read using the contact image sensor (CIS) to read the
image on a line-by-line basis.

Component
LED
Illuminates the original.
Light guide
Illuminates the entire image line with the LED light.
Rod lens array
Collects the light reflected by the original.
CMOS sensor array
Receives the light that passed through the rod lens array.
